| dc.description.abstract | A compact eight-element MIMO antenna for wideband applications with dual-band sharply dispensation characteristics is presented. A same oriented two-element antenna is placed in orthogonal symmetric fashion on an octagon-shaped substrate cross-section area of 0.4374 λ02 (at 3.03 GHz), forms an eight-element MIMO antenna. A combination of stubs between same oriented elements and dual I-shaped stubs between a pair of corner elements are used to the interconnected ground for high isolation. The proposed MIMO antenna achieved a −10 dB measured fractional bandwidth (Sij ∈ i = j) of 133.98% (3.03–15.33 GHz) and obtained a minimum isolation value (Sij ∈ i ≠ j) of 15.5 dB. The dual quarter-wavelength slits are created in each radiator for dual notched-bands at 5.1–5.8 GHz and 6.7–7.3 GHz. The measured and simulated results are found in good agreement. © 2022 | |
